IT Program Manager
3 days ago
The IT Program Manager is a core member of the PMO responsible for driving alignment, structure, and predictable execution across IT, Security, GRC, and Business Applications. This role ensures that all technical functions operate from a unified roadmap, share priorities, and execute with clear accountability. The IT PM transforms scattered initiatives into coordinated programs and establishes the processes, cadences, and reporting that allow teams to deliver consistently. They serve as the connective tissue that links IT operations, security maturity, business system improvements, and regulatory compliance to broader business goals.
Key Responsibilities
Cross-Functional Program Leadership
- Lead programs that span IT, Security, GRC, and Business Applications.
- Ensure all teams work from a shared roadmap with aligned priorities, timelines, and dependencies.
- Drive intake, scoping, and prioritization for technology and compliance initiatives.
Roadmap and Portfolio Management
- Maintain a unified portfolio of all IT, Security, GRC, and BusApps initiatives.
- Create and manage timelines, risk registers, dependency maps, and executive dashboards.
- Provide leadership with clear, data-driven visibility into progress and blockers.
Execution and Delivery Discipline
- Hold teams accountable to commitments through structured communication, status updates, and escalation paths.
- Support cross-functional teams in breaking down work, sequencing dependencies, and removing obstacles.
- Ensure work moves predictably from planning to delivery.
PMO Structure and Process Improvement
- Build the frameworks for intake, prioritization, change management, communications, and repeatable workflows.
- Develop templates, reporting mechanisms, and operating rhythms that scale across all functions.
- Align IT, Security, GRC, and Business Applications around standardized execution models.
Business Partnership and Alignment
- Collaborate with leaders across Sales, Finance, HR, Operations, Engineering, and Customer-facing teams.
- Translate business needs into coordinated technology and security roadmaps.
- Ensure BusApps, Security, and IT have the structure and context needed to support the business effectively.
Required Experience and Skills
- 5 or more years in program management, PMO, or cross-functional technical leadership roles.
- Experience coordinating IT, Security, GRC, and Business Applications teams.
- Strong communication, influence, and stakeholder management skills.
- Ability to create structure from ambiguity and bring predictable execution to high-velocity teams.
Preferred Experience
- Familiarity with Salesforce, identity systems, cloud environments, and enterprise SaaS ecosystems.
- Experience in SaaS environments
- PMP or similar certifications/experience
What Success Looks Like
- Roadmaps across IT, Security, GRC, and Business Applications become unified and predictable.
- Dependencies are surfaced and resolved before they become blockers.
- Communication across teams becomes consistent, clear, and structured.
- Leadership can trust PMO visibility, forecasting, and reporting.
- Teams deliver faster because the PM has eliminated ambiguity and aligned priorities.
